Xiong1 Di4 / Ge1 Men
Treasuring friendship is an excellent tradition in China in all ages. Chinese consider that a friend in need is a friend indeed. So they chummily call close friends Xiong Di or Ge Men'er. For example, if you give a hand to someone who is in a great trouble, he will treat you as his Xiong Di or Ge Men'er even though you were strangers to him ten minutes ago. The former title in Chinese also means blood-related brothers. By the way, there is a hot flash, "Northeastern people are all live Lei Fengs", distributed widely through Internet. Lei Feng is a hero's name, who selflessly helps people. In a way, Lei Feng is also a portraiture of Xiong Di or Ge Men'er. You can use Xiong Di or Ge Men'er as follows.

1. When you meet close friends long time no see, you can say "Xiong Di / Ge Men'er, Jin Lai Hao Ma?"("Hi, buddy, how are you doing?")

2. When someone helps you, you can say "Xiong Di / Ge Men'er, Xie Xie!"("Thank you, buddy!")

3. If you have a brother, you can introduce him to others with this sentence "Zhe Shi Wo De Xiong Di."("He is my brother.")
